diff --git a/.changeset/new-zebras-relax.md b/.changeset/new-zebras-relax.md new file mode 100644 index 00000000..8011efb2 --- /dev/null +++ b/.changeset/new-zebras-relax.md @@ -0,0 +1,5 @@ +--- +'workers-observability': patch +--- + +fix: set correct entrypoint in wrangler.jsonc diff --git a/.github/workflows/branches.yml b/.github/workflows/branches.yml index 6bf8c4b7..c0f0d6cf 100644 --- a/.github/workflows/branches.yml +++ b/.github/workflows/branches.yml @@ -31,3 +31,15 @@ jobs: - name: Run tests run: pnpm test + build-workers: + name: Build Workers + runs-on: ubuntu-24.04 + permissions: + contents: read + timeout-minutes: 10 + steps: + - uses: actions/checkout@v4 + - uses: ./.github/actions/setup + + - name: Build Workers + run: pnpm turbo deploy -- -e staging --dry-run \ No newline at end of file diff --git a/apps/workers-observability/wrangler.jsonc b/apps/workers-observability/wrangler.jsonc index 9c3e47e5..45c64255 100644 --- a/apps/workers-observability/wrangler.jsonc +++ b/apps/workers-observability/wrangler.jsonc @@ -4,7 +4,7 @@ */ { "$schema": "node_modules/wrangler/config-schema.json", - "main": "src/wobs.app.ts", + "main": "src/workers-observability.app.ts", "compatibility_date": "2025-03-10", "compatibility_flags": ["nodejs_compat"], "name": "mcp-cloudflare-workers-observability-dev",